From the old gold rush fields around Sacramento. Here we have some Chinese coins, an old lock plate, a nice old union metallic cartridge company shotgun shell in very nice shape, a miner's belt buckle which was five inches down and gave a nice soft signal, and a beautiful brass tag that used to be on an iron cannisters of lard. It says, "ES Baker. Finest lard. New York. Definitely brought to the gold fields by miners who came overland from back east. Old harmonica reed too! Enjoy!
